Transaction 0634ca7561730765495daa55b9631943e032307a53693bc2403655ef2720fcb2
1 Input
1 Output
-
0634ca7561730765495daa55b9631943e032307a53693bc2403655ef2720fcb2:0
- value
- 4456898
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78c4ff35627c380eeac8118db81cf38069bdf4a8 OP_EQUAL
- address
- MJujK2yxSSFFb5mEESrrazKF5YYqhbuV7C